A life was saved when the critical links of the life support chain were activated after a contract employee collapsed in the Pentagon Feb. 4.
An alert Marine, Col. Donald Revell, heard the man collapse and quickly called for help, then started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ation (CPR). Within moments, a Pentagon Force Protection Agency officer arrived with an automatic external defibrillator.
The DiLorenzo TRICARE Health Clinic (DTHC), attached to Walter Reed National Military Medical Center (WRNMMC), was not yet open, but a frantic knock and an emergency call activated the medical professionals. A DTHC team quickly formed and rushed to the victim.
